Sensor Industry Overview 

The global sensor market plays a critical role in modern technology, enabling data collection and intelligent decision-making across various sectors. Sensors are key components in devices that detect and measure physical, chemical, and environmental changes, including temperature, pressure, motion, light, and proximity. Their growing adoption in automotive, healthcare, consumer electronics, aerospace, and industrial automation sectors drives robust market expansion.

Technological progress, particularly in microelectromechanical systems (MEMS), Internet of Things (IoT), and wireless communication, has transformed sensors into compact, energy-efficient, and highly accurate devices. The rise of smart cities, connected vehicles, and industrial automation fosters strong demand for advanced sensing technologies. Additionally, environmental monitoring and energy management systems increasingly rely on sensors for real-time data and efficiency optimization.

Consumer electronics remains a leading application area, with smartphones, wearables, and home automation systems driving continuous innovation. The automotive industry utilizes radar, LiDAR, and image sensors for safety and autonomous driving systems. Meanwhile, healthcare benefits from biomedical sensors for diagnostics and patient monitoring.

However, challenges such as data security, high manufacturing costs, and integration complexity hinder wider adoption. Despite this, the future of the sensor market remains bright, supported by the global shift toward smart, connected ecosystems. As industries prioritize automation, energy efficiency, and safety, the demand for intelligent sensing solutions continues to surge across all major regions.

Recent Developments in Sensor Market

  • In order to improve gas-analysis and flow technologies, SICK and Endress+Hauser concluded Endress+Hauser SICK GmbH+Co. KG in March 2025.
  •  In January 2025, NXP Semiconductors obtained a EUR 1 billion financing for the development of car sensors from the European Investment Bank.
  •  January 2025: After surpassing 1 billion deeply integrated MEMS components in 2024, Bosch established a goal to supply 10 billion by 2030.
  • Inertial Labs will be acquired by Viavi Solutions for USD 150 million plus earn-outs over four years, the company said in December 2024.
  • Texas Instruments introduced the newest sensors in January 2024 with the goal of improving automobile intelligence and safety. By improving sensor fusion and ADAS decision-making, the A5442WR 77GHz mm-wave radar sensors can be employed in satellite radar designs, enabling greater degrees of autonomy.


Growth Drivers in the Sensor Market

Rapid Adoption of IoT and Smart Devices

The global proliferation of Internet of Things (IoT) devices drives massive sensor demand. Sensors form the foundation of smart devices, enabling real-time data collection, analysis, and automation. From wearable fitness trackers to industrial machinery, IoT integration depends on accurate sensing and connectivity. Smart homes, smart cities, and intelligent transportation systems rely on sensors for efficient energy management, predictive maintenance, and safety monitoring. The increasing deployment of connected ecosystems across healthcare, agriculture, and manufacturing amplifies demand. As IoT continues to expand, the need for high-performance, energy-efficient, and cost-effective sensors accelerates global market growth.

Rising Demand in Automotive and Industrial Automation

The automotive sector’s evolution toward electric and autonomous vehicles is a key growth driver for the sensor market. Radar, ultrasonic, LiDAR, and image sensors support advanced driver-assistance systems (ADAS) that enhance vehicle safety and navigation. Similarly, industrial automation leverages sensors for monitoring equipment health, pressure, temperature, and motion. Smart manufacturing facilities employ sensors for predictive maintenance and improved efficiency. The push toward Industry 4.0 and robotics adoption further boosts sensor integration. Growing awareness of workplace safety and operational efficiency ensures sustained demand across automotive and industrial applications worldwide, strengthening the market’s technological foundation and long-term expansion.

Technological Advancements in MEMS and Wireless Sensors

Advances in microelectromechanical systems (MEMS) and wireless sensor technology are revolutionizing multiple industries. MEMS sensors offer compactness, cost-efficiency, and high accuracy, making them ideal for portable devices, smartphones, and biomedical applications. Wireless sensors enable remote monitoring in industrial and environmental setups, reducing maintenance and cabling costs. Combined with AI and edge computing, sensors deliver real-time data analytics, enhancing decision-making capabilities. Energy-harvesting technologies further improve sensor sustainability. These innovations are driving adoption across automotive, aerospace, healthcare, and consumer sectors, ensuring that miniaturization and intelligence continue to define the next generation of global sensor technology solutions.

Challenges in the Sensor Market

High Production and Integration Costs 

Manufacturing sensors with advanced capabilities, such as multi-sensing, AI integration, and wireless communication, requires high precision and expensive materials. The costs associated with R&D, testing, and calibration increase product prices, limiting adoption among cost-sensitive sectors. Integration challenges also arise when combining sensors with existing legacy systems or diverse platforms. Smaller manufacturers struggle to maintain price competitiveness against large players. Furthermore, developing sensors capable of operating in harsh environments increases design complexity. To overcome this, companies must focus on scalable production, modular designs, and low-cost fabrication techniques without compromising accuracy or reliability.

Data Privacy and Security Concerns

The increasing connectivity of sensors in IoT and industrial systems raises concerns over data privacy and cybersecurity. Sensors collect vast amounts of sensitive data, which can be vulnerable to unauthorized access or hacking. In critical sectors such as defense, healthcare, and finance, breaches may lead to severe consequences. Additionally, lack of standardized security protocols across sensor networks complicates data protection efforts. Ensuring end-to-end encryption, secure firmware updates, and robust authentication systems is essential. Without strong cybersecurity measures, trust and widespread adoption of connected sensor networks could be hindered, posing a significant barrier to sustained market growth.

Segments Analysis - Sensor Market

Analysis of Radar Sensor in Sensor Market 

Radar sensors are critical in automotive, aerospace, and industrial sectors, offering precise distance and speed detection. Their ability to operate under adverse conditions like fog, dust, and darkness makes them ideal for autonomous vehicles and defense applications. Integration with ADAS systems enhances collision avoidance and traffic monitoring. Continuous innovations in short-range radar and compact designs are expanding use in consumer electronics and robotics. Growing safety concerns and autonomous technology adoption make radar sensors a key driver in the global sensor market.

Analysis of Motion & Position Sensor in Sensor Market

Motion and position sensors detect acceleration, orientation, and displacement, enabling functionality in smartphones, gaming devices, and industrial machinery. These sensors are integral to automation systems, robotics, and automotive stability controls. MEMS-based accelerometers and gyroscopes enhance precision while maintaining compact design. In consumer electronics, they enable gesture recognition and device orientation. Increasing use in smart wearables, drones, and industrial automation ensures continuous demand. Technological innovation and low power consumption continue to expand their role across multiple industries worldwide.

Analysis of MEMS in Sensor Market

Microelectromechanical systems (MEMS) have revolutionized the sensor market through miniaturization and enhanced performance. MEMS sensors are widely used in smartphones, medical devices, and automotive systems for pressure, motion, and sound detection. Their low cost, compactness, and high sensitivity make them essential for IoT and wearable devices. Ongoing advancements in manufacturing and integration with wireless networks are boosting adoption. As industries demand smarter, smaller, and more efficient sensors, MEMS technology continues to drive innovation and scalability across global sensor applications.

Analysis of IT & Telecom in Sensor Market

The IT and telecom sector relies on sensors for network optimization, environmental monitoring, and equipment performance tracking. Temperature, pressure, and optical sensors help maintain optimal network efficiency in data centers and communication towers. With the growth of 5G and cloud infrastructure, sensors enhance power management, security, and predictive maintenance. Integration with AI and IoT platforms enables smarter connectivity and automation. Increasing digital transformation and data-intensive operations continue to drive strong demand for advanced sensors in IT and telecommunications.
